Jerry Ward-001There are careers out there that we only think of during times of sadness and loss. Those careers aren’t glamorous but they are so vital to our culture.
One of these careers is that of a Funeral Director. During times of mourning we need someone to hold our hand and guide us through the hard decisions. Jerry Ward is that “someone.”
Jerry is there for “guiding families through a difficult time.” It takes the kind of compassion and peacefulness that Jerry has in order to run this type of business.
Brad Abernathy says, “Jerry has led my family too many times through very difficult days. He is a gentle calming force who loves serving people.”
You can find Jerry at Memorial Park Funeral Home on Riverside Drive. Although, Ward has not always been in the funeral business, many of you many know Jerry from the days that he owned Western Sizzlin’ on Dawsonville Highway, from 1992-2004.
We stopped by Memorial Park to have a quick conversation with Jerry about Hall County and his interests.
